Mastering the Initial Approach When I approach a girl I'm interested in, I remind myself that confidence is key. Think about it - those initial impressions are everything, right? So, I make sure to maintain positive body language. I stand up straight, flash a genuine smile, and use open gestures to appear friendly and approachable. I start with a friendly greeting to set a positive tone. You know, a simple 'hello, how's it going?' can go a long way in breaking the ice. Now, here's the thing - it's not just about what I do, but also how I do it. Being authentic is super important. I show genuine interest and am true to myself, which helps build trust and rapport. Effective communication relies on engaging in small talk that can lead to deeper connections. And, of course, I respect her boundaries. I'm mindful of her comfort zone and personal space, so I don't come on too strong. When I radiate positive energy, it makes her feel more at ease, and that's when the magic happens! A relaxed atmosphere can lead to some amazing conversations. Finding Common Interests Fast Approaching a conversation with a girl I'm interested in, I focus on finding common interests as quickly as possible. I mean, think about it, when you're on a date or just chatting with someone, it's way easier to connect when you're talking about something you both love. For me, hobby exploration is a great way to start - I ask her about her favorite activities or hobbies, and I share mine too. It's amazing how quickly you can find common ground when you're both passionate about something. I also join interest-specific groups to expand my connections with people who share similar passions. I also love sharing travel stories - there's something about exploring new places that just sparks interesting conversations. I'll ask her about her favorite travel destinations, or share a crazy story from my own adventures. It's a great way to learn more about each other and find things you have in common. And the best part? It feels totally natural, like you're just chatting with a friend. Crafting Your Conversation Starters In my experience, crafting conversation starters is an art that requires a delicate balance of creativity and genuine interest. When it comes to starting a conversation with a girl, you'll want to begin with a friendly and casual tone - a simple "hello" can go a long way! But, to really break the ice, I like to follow up with some casual compliments or small talk about the environment. You could comment on the venue, the weather, or even her outfit - just be sure to keep it light and non-personal. Once you've got the conversation started, it's time to bring out the icebreaker questions! I like to ask about her interests or hobbies, or talk about popular culture - it's a great way to find common ground. You could ask about her favorite movies, TV shows, or books, or even discuss future plans or goals. The key is to be genuinely curious and engaged, and to keep the conversation relaxed and fun.
